A Comprehensive Guide to eLearning Globalization
eLearning content is becoming increasingly popular globally. To guarantee its impact and resonate with a wider audience, it's vital to localize your products.
Localization involves adapting your eLearning content to suit the cultural, linguistic, and regional requirements of your target students. This encompasses more than just adapting text.
It also requires consideration of image-based elements, audio, and even the overall layout of your eLearning experience.
A well-localized eLearning solution can enhance learner participation, improve understanding, and ultimately lead to enhanced learning outcomes.
To achieve successful eLearning localization, consider these key steps:
* Conduct a thorough needs analysis to identify your target audiences' cultural and linguistic expectations.

* Employ a consistent style guide and glossary to maintain accuracy and brand identity across all localized materials.
* Test and validate your localized content thoroughly to ensure it is clear, relevant, and culturally sensitive.
* Continuously monitor and update your localization efforts based on learner feedback and evolving market needs.
By following these guidelines, you can create a truly global eLearning experience that empowers learners worldwide.
